Output af3081c5a309900a1256eccad9bd913b161aa693968f1f269b9e93a9889daf74:15

value
70119232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32281e23235a84ca756e484ae526e37c20b278ae OP_EQUAL
address
36GDmZe9Fhw1pLYvWrnZnteAxethhVjExw
transaction
af3081c5a309900a1256eccad9bd913b161aa693968f1f269b9e93a9889daf74
spent
true